Senate Democrats will have smaller majority in lame-duck sesssion
"Sen.-elect Mark Kirk (R-Ill.), Sen.-elect Joe Manchin (D-W.Va.) and Sen.-elect Chris Coons (D-Del.) will take office immediately when senators return to Washington after the election.'
"Kirk will give Republicans control of 42 seats during the lame-duck session, meaning that Democrats will now have to win over at least two GOP votes to pass end-of-year agenda items."
